Informationen zum Autor Richard J. Cameron is the retired technical director of COM DEV Europe! Visiting Professor at the University of Leeds (UK)! and is a Fellow of IEE and IEEE.Dr. Chandra M. Kudsia is Adjunct Professor at the University of Waterloo!a Fellow of IEEE! AIAA and EIC! and the retired chief scientist of COM DEV Space Group.Dr. Raafat R. Mansour is a Professor at the University of Waterloo! former director of R&D at COM DEV International! and is a Fellow of IEEE. Klappentext An in-depth look at continuing advances in the field of microwave filters-the basic building blocks of any communication systemThere have been significant advances in the synthesis and physical realization of microwave filter networks! but until now! no book has provided a coherent and readable description of system requirements and constraints! fundamental considerations in theory and design! up-to-date synthesis techniques! or EM-based design tools. Microwave Filters for Communication Systems fills the need for such a book! providing comprehensive coverage of microwave filter design and applications for communication systems.Distinct features of the book include:*System considerations in filter design*General formulation and synthesis of filter functions*Synthesis techniques for low-pass prototype filters*Application of modern EM-based design techniques*Design and tradeoffs of various multiplexer configurations*Computer-aided filter tuning*High-power considerations for terrestrial and space applicationsThis topical book provides students and practitioners with a strong theoretical understanding of filter design! as well as the EM-based tools being used in the optimization of microwave filter and multiplexing networks.
